Output ad73eb0d3c6d439db53e21ea8f6883e865e1bca4b5d539a273bb94d63e8193f5:4

value
16422892
script pubkey
OP_0 OP_PUSHBYTES_20 73ba90c268885884110dd51b3f352d5a66629c3b
address
bc1qwwafpsng3pvggygd65dn7dfdtfnx98pmvttztq
transaction
ad73eb0d3c6d439db53e21ea8f6883e865e1bca4b5d539a273bb94d63e8193f5
confirmations
224326
spent
true